Ihor Sylantyev (Ukrainian: Ігор Ігорович Силантьєв; Russian: Игорь Игоревич Силантьев, Igor Igorevich Silantyev; born 3 January 1991) is a Ukrainian former professional footballer who played as a midfielder for FC Chornomorets Odesa in the Ukrainian Premier League.

Sylantyev is product of youth team systems of FC Chornomorets.

He was called up to play for the Ukraine national under-21 football team by trainer Pavlo Yakovenko to the Commonwealth Cup in 2012.[1]

In 2013, he retired from professional football after four months doping disqualification.[2]
